Owl be careful next time...

All of my carved pieces got covered up with the clear glaze I used. The underglaze colors didn't show through like they were suppose to. In this pic the tree bark should have been a muted yellow to light brown. I only dipped the pieces for 1 second. My dilemma is I enjoy carving on my pots but I want them to be functional. Without the glaze they are not food safe. The clear glaze I use comes out quite thick..wondering how to fix this problem..any suggestions?

Ribbon Curls of Clay...


Yesterday I trimmed 8 bowls and put a foot on them. I have to say I have improved on this greatly. I had one mishap of a hole in the bottom. I have been thinking of designs..Im trying new things out. Today I painted on black underglaze and carved into a greenware  bowl. It was tricky as to how to hold the carving tool. I will fire this and apply a clear glaze on bisque then fire again.Can't wait to see it finished.
